The Consumer Price Index grew 0.1% in July on a seasonally adjusted basis, according to U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ics. Over the last 12 months, the all-items index rose 1.7%. Prices for all items less food and energy, the “core CPI,” increased 0.1% in July, the fourth month in a row it increased that amount.
